A science fiction story about a rescue mission to a Mars colony which has been quiet for over ten years. This was a fairly entertaining, fast-paced, space techno-thriller that reads like an 1980s action movie. Most of the characters are jerks with their own personal, political, and corporate agendas, all surrounding a mysterious technological discovery, which converge in an explosive climax. It was fun while I was reading it, but lacked any real depth.
